The Essentials of Alcohol Manufacturing



The process of liquor production can differ widely among different kinds, it usually involves 4 essential phases: fermentation, distillation, aging, and bottling. Each stage plays an essential role in shaping the end product's personality and flavor.During fermentation, yeast transforms sugars right into alcohol, laying the structure for the liquor's toughness and significance. Following this, purification separates alcohol from other elements, raising pureness and concentration. This phase can use different approaches, such as pot stills or column stills, affecting the resulting spirit's texture and complexity.Aging occurs in wood barrels, enabling interaction between the timber and the liquor, giving distinctive tastes and scents. The period and kind of timber greatly influence the final profile. Bottling seals the item for distribution, frequently with marginal filtration to protect flavor honesty. Understanding these phases gives insight right into the intricacies of alcohol production and its effect on taste accounts.


Fermentation: The Foundation of Flavor



Exactly how does fermentation form the unique flavors of liquor? Fermentation is an essential procedure that transforms sugars right into alcohol, functioning as the foundation for a liquor's one-of-a-kind taste profile. Throughout fermentation, yeast eats sugars present in the raw products, such as grains, fruits, or sugarcane, producing not only ethanol however additionally a variety of fragrant substances. These compounds consist of phenols, esters, and acids, which add to the complexity and depth of the final product.Different yeast stress can impart varying taste characteristics, leading to varied accounts even from the very same base material. Additionally, fermentation conditions-- such as temperature level and time-- can further influence the flavor advancement. The interaction of these factors causes a range of flavors, from flower and fruity to spicy and earthy. Eventually, fermentation prepares for the distinctive preferences that define different liquors, making it an essential step in the manufacturing procedure.

Distillation: Concentrating the Significance



Purification offers as a pivotal process in alcohol production, focusing the significance of the fermented base. This method includes heating up the fermented liquid to separate alcohol from water and other components, depending on distinctions in boiling factors. As the mixture is heated up, alcohol vapor climbs, leaving much heavier substances. The vapor is then cooled down and compressed back right into liquid form, generating a much more powerful spirit.The procedure not just increases alcohol material but also catches a series of unstable substances that add to the alcohol's taste account. Depending upon the purification approach-- be it pot still or column still-- manufacturers can affect the last personality of the spirit. Pot stills frequently keep more of the base's original flavors, while column stills generate a cleaner, higher-proof item. Ultimately, distillation is vital for specifying the special features of various alcohols, setting the stage for further growth in subsequent procedures.

After distillation, aging plays a significant role fit the last flavor account of alcohol. Throughout this procedure, the spirit is commonly kept in wood barrels, which give special features through their interaction with the liquor. The type of timber, such as oak, in addition to its previous use, affects the intricacy of flavors that develop over time.As the alcohol ages, it undergoes chemical adjustments; substances from the wood, including vanillin and tannins, are absorbed, adding notes of sugar, vanilla, and seasoning. At the same time, dissipation occurs, concentrating the tastes and smoothing any kind of rough edges.The period of aging is equally crucial; longer aging durations can yield richer, more nuanced accounts. An over-aged spirit might come to be overly woody or shed its initial character. Inevitably, the delicate balance of wood and time defines the alcohol's diversity, creating a sensory experience that shows both craftsmanship and nature.


Ingredients: Fruits, botanicals, and grains



While the aging procedure significantly affects taste, the preliminary components used in alcohol manufacturing lay the structure for its character. Grains, fruits, and botanicals each impart distinctive top qualities to the end product. Grains such as barley, corn, wheat, and rye are fundamental in spirits like whiskey and vodka, providing a variety of sweetness, spiciness, and texture. The choice of grain can create a durable body or a smooth surface, forming the general experience.Fruits, commonly used in gins and liqueurs, add a spectrum of flavors from tart and citrusy to abundant and sweet. This infusion can boost intricacy, balancing the integral qualities of the base spirit. Botanicals, consisting of seasonings, herbs, and flowers, further raise taste profiles, specifically in gin. These ingredients use aromatic nuances and distinctive tastes, promoting an one-of-a-kind identity for every liquor and inviting expedition right into the varied world of tastes.


The Duty of Water in Liquor



Water, typically considered the unrecognized hero in alcohol production, plays a crucial role fit the end product. It serves not just as an important ingredient but additionally affects the general personality of the alcohol. The quality and mineral material of the water used can considerably influence dilution, fermentation, and distillation processes. Soft water, low in minerals, is favored for whiskey production, permitting the grains' tastes to beam without interference. On the other hand, tough water, abundant in minerals, can improve the complexity of certain spirits, such as gin. Additionally, water is vital for reducing alcohol content to accomplish preferred proof levels and can also assist in the removal of flavors during the distillation process. The mindful option of water is a vital factor to consider for distillers intending to craft distinct flavor accounts and ensure uniformity across batches.

Scent Identification Techniques



Appreciating the intricacy of alcohol flavor profiles includes not only acknowledging the numerous flavor components however also recognizing the scents that accompany them. Aroma recognition strategies play a crucial duty in enhancing the sampling experience. One efficient approach is the "nosing" technique, where individuals swirl the alcohol delicately and inhale deeply to catch its bouquet. Identifying scents can be assisted in by concentrating on familiar scents, such as seasonings, fruits, or herbs. Another technique is to use a taste wheel, which classifies scents into distinct teams, helping in pinpointing specific notes. Additionally, method and experience boost one's ability to discern subtle nuances, enabling a richer understanding of just how scents interact with tastes, inevitably adding to the general satisfaction of the alcohol.
